I went for a scan last night...


Morning ladies!
You might know that I posted yesterday about some brown spotting I was having, after having stomach pains on Monday night.
Well, first of all, I called NHS Direct; they told me to ring my m/w. So, I spoke to my m/w (who is lovely, btw!) and she said that everything was probably fine, but that I could ring the hospital just in case...
I rang the hospital, and was told that "bleeding in pregnancy is not normal, but not to worry unduly..!" Yeah, right! Easier said than done. The m/w at the hospital said to call back today at 8:30am, and speak to someone in EPU.
I was freaking out by this point. I've not had a lot of symptoms since my bfp, and one of my friends went for her first scan a while back, only to find that her baby had died This is something that has worried me, ever since it happened to my friend.
So, I called a private scan company - and they managed to fit me in last night, and...
Everything is absolutely fine! It was the best experience ever, and the best £100 I've ever spent (well, that I've ever taken out of my overdraft!)
We saw and heard baby's hb, and we saw him/her jump and move around. It was just amazing
And... the sonographer moved me on a few days, so I'm now 11 + 1.
I've never been so happy in my life!
Just wanted to share, and hopefully give some reassurance to ladies who've had spotting/no symptoms.
